Abstract

La presente se refiere a tetrahidronaftil(tio)carboxamidas, a los procedimientos para preparar estos compuestos, a las composiciones que comprenden estos compuestos, y a su uso como compuestos biológicamente activos, en especial para controlar los microorganismos perjudiciales en la protección de cultivos y en la protección de materiales.
